"I think we've seen more interest compared to Super Bowl 40 but they're putting the hype on the Steelers winning the six and that's driving the sales," [Tim Piett] said. "This is a big boost to our business."
"There's a buzz about Pittsburgh," said Craig Davis, vice president of sales and marketing for VisitPittsburgh. "It's hard to put a quantified number on it but anytime anything like this happens on the national stage it helps us greatly.""For us to go out and sell Pittsburgh as a tourist destination (the Super Bowl) can really help," Davis said. "You'd have to be on another planet right now to not know what Pittsburgh is and where we are."See the full content of this document
